The stories of Polish Auschwitz survivor Tadeusz Borowski are among the most harrowing testimonies of the 20th century. Seemingly morally indifferent, Borowski describes the horrors of the Nazi extermination camps without drawing a clear line between victim and perpetrator. From the perspective of the kapo, who supervises fellow inmates in exchange for privileges, he depicts the prisoners' desperate struggle for survival with cynical realism. With a precision that offers no leniency to the reader, he recounts the mother who denies her child during the selection process and the arrogance of long-term inmates towards newcomers in the camp. Imre Kertész admires Borowski's clear, self-torturingly relentless narratives, which are unique in European camp literature.
